Nordyne 626602 Limit Switch

The Nordyne 626602 Limit Switch is a critical safety component designed for precise thermal regulation within HVAC air handlers and furnaces. Functioning as a 90-110F auto-reset limit, this SPST (Single Pole Single Throw) switch monitors plenum temperatures to prevent overheating and potential heat exchanger damage. When the ambient temperature reaches the high-limit threshold of 110°F, the internal bimetal disc opens the circuit to terminate the heating cycle. Once the system cools to 90°F, the switch automatically resets, restoring the circuit for normal operation. This OEM Nordyne replacement part ensures exact calibration and mounting alignment for Intertherm, Miller, and Nordyne forced-air units. Veterans in the field recognize this specific L110-20 thermal switch for its reliable cycling performance and resistance to nuisance tripping, making it a standard requirement for maintaining system integrity and UL safety compliance in residential mobile home furnaces.

Common Questions & Technical Support

What causes a limit switch like the 626602 to trip frequently?
Frequent tripping usually indicates restricted airflow. Check for a dirty air filter, blocked return air grilles, or a failing blower motor that isn't moving enough CFM across the heat exchanger.

Can I bypass this switch during troubleshooting?
Bypassing a safety limit is only for momentary testing by a qualified technician. Operating a system with a bypassed limit switch creates a significant fire hazard and can lead to permanent equipment failure.

Is the 626602 switch orientation-sensitive?
While the switch functions via a bimetal disc, it should be mounted in the original factory location to ensure it accurately senses the highest temperature zones within the plenum.
